Eastern’s University Choir might sometimes be the overlooked choral ensemble on campus. Eastern’s University Choir is open to any students who want to join and directed by the music department’s director of recruitment and director of multiple choirs at Eastern, Perry Brisbon. Although we get to hear University Choir at the fall and spring music festivals, and other musical events throughout the year, such as chapels, the choir has not previously had something to make it stand out, the way Turning Point or Angels of Harmony do.
But that is about to change! University Choir is undergoing a rebrand and change in sound this year. This year, the choir will be more student-led and become more of a show choir, reintroducing themselves with a new name: The Overtones! EU students Mya Cherneski and Isaiah Samuel, the co-presidents of Overtones, were in charge of the rebrand.
Both students have been involved in the choir for three years, and now they are taking initiative for the choir. Samuel described how he “worked with Mya to further develop ideas… that we think could benefit the group and gain interest. This includes [everything from] talking, scheduling and recruiting to music selection and soloist selections after auditions.”
Cherneski, who has been involved with the choir for three years, described herself as “the creative director” of this transition. Over email, she explained that she “came to our director with an idea to make this choir unique.”
“Our motto is ‘People who love to sing, singing the music they love,’” she wrote. “We want everyone to be able to have fun – from the performers to the people in the audience. It’s something that isn’t currently a part of our choral programs and we are excited to bring that to the table.”
Formerly, (according to the EU website,) University Choir has “provided intensive training in all aspects of choral singing, aiming at performances that display vibrancy and beauty.” Now, the choir is, in Cherneski’s words, “less about sticking to sheet music and more about having fun… bring[ing] others joy!”
